At ENS Care & Support division, the mission is to help you live life to the fullest. Whether it's honing your culinary skills, dancing at an Elvis tribute concert, or providing 24-hour care to maintain your independence, the team focuses on supporting your desires, not just your needs.

They provide consistent support in essential areas like personal care and household tasks. However, the true goal is to collaborate with you on what matters most to you. With over 30 years of experience, they understand that care is not a one-size-fits-all solution. The team takes the time to get to know you personally, engaging with your friends and family and consulting with medical professionals to advocate for your needs.

The team prides itself on creating personalised care plans that make you smile every day. They specialise in care for individuals who have experienced life-changing injuries or have complex medical conditions. A holistic approach addresses not only medical needs but also emotional, social, and psychological aspects of well-being.

With care coordinators acting as central points of contact, the company ensures seamless collaboration between specialists, therapists, and other support services. This comprehensive approach guarantees well-managed and coordinated care, enhancing independence, promoting dignity, and improving quality of life.

Having been let down by another agency I contacted ENS asking them if they could provide 24/7 care to my Uncle who had been diagnosed with lung cancer but been able to move back home to receive palliative care. Within 24 hours they had put together a package that continued unbroken until he died.


The

small group of Carers who provided that support were superb and my Uncle came to see them more as friends than Carers and the affection which they all showed him was clearly genuine and a source of great reassurance to the family as we could not be with him every day.


We were also extremely impressed with the high standard of assessment and record keeping, which was meticulous.


The family feel a quiet sense of satisfaction and achievement that we were able to fulfil his wish to spend his last days in his home of the last 18 years. This was only possible because of ENS.

Detailed Breakdown of Review Score

The maximum Review Score for a Home Care Provider is 10, which is made up from the Average Rating of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) and the Number of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) in the last 24 months:

  1. 5 Points are available for the Average Rating from all Reviews in the last 24 months. The Average Rating of 4.563 for ENS Care & Support is calculated as follows: ( (9 Excellents x 5) + (7 Goods x 4) ) ÷ 16 Ratings = 4.563
  2. 5 Points are available for the number of Positive Reviews in the last 24 months. A Positive Review is defined as any Review with an 'Overall Experience' of '4' or '5' (out of a max rating '5').

    The 5 points available are broken down as follows: 3 points for the first Positive Review, 0.5 Points for the second and third Positive Reviews, 0.25 Points for each of the next two Positive Reviews, 0.05 Points for the next five Positive Reviews, and finally 0.025 Points for the next ten Positive Reviews. (1st = 3, 2nd = 0.5, 3rd = 0.5, 4th = 0.25, 5th = 0.25, 6th = 0.05, 7th = 0.05, 8th = 0.05, 9th = 0.05, 10th = 0.05, 11th = 0.025, 12th = 0.025, 13th = 0.025, 14th = 0.025, 15th = 0.025, 16th = 0.025, 17th = 0.025, 18th = 0.025, 19th = 0.025, 20th = 0.025)

    The 5 points relating to the number of Positive Reviews for ENS Care & Support is based on 3 Positive Reviews in the last 24 months and is calculated as follows: 3 + 0.5 + 0.5 = 4
  3. When a Review is submitted by someone who has previously submitted a Review, only the latest Review will count towards the Review Score.
  4. If a Home Care Provider does not have a review in the last 24 months, then it will not have a Review Score.
